Message type: E = Error
Message class: UMB - SEM-CPM: Balanced Scorecard
Message number: 096
Message text: No scorecard elements can be determined because XML file is missing

- No scorecard elements can be determined because XML file is missing ?The SAP error message UMB096, which states "No scorecard elements can be determined because XML file is missing," typically occurs in the context of SAP BusinessObjects or SAP Business Planning and Consolidation (BPC) when the system is unable to locate the required XML file that contains the scorecard elements necessary for reporting or analysis.
Cause:
- Missing XML File: The primary cause of this error is that the XML file that contains the scorecard definitions or elements is not present in the expected directory or location.
- Incorrect Configuration: The system may be misconfigured, leading to incorrect paths or references to the XML file.
- File Permissions: There may be permission issues preventing the system from accessing the XML file.
- Corrupted File: The XML file may be present but corrupted or improperly formatted, leading to the inability to read it.
Solution:
- Check File Location: Verify that the XML file is present in the expected directory. The path should be configured correctly in the system settings.
- Re-upload or Restore the XML File: If the file is missing, you may need to re-upload it or restore it from a backup.
- Check Configuration Settings: Review the configuration settings in SAP to ensure that the paths to the XML files are correctly set up.
- File Permissions: Ensure that the necessary permissions are granted for the application to access the XML file. This may involve checking file system permissions or user roles within SAP.
- Validate XML File: If the XML file is present, validate its structure to ensure it is not corrupted. You can use XML validation tools to check for errors in the file.
